From a4731f05d5b324b29f1710f2ccee518bce337064 Mon Sep 17 00:00:00 2001 From: morkt Date: Tue, 26 Dec 2017 20:04:40 +0400 Subject: [PATCH] (GrdReader): check read count. --- ArcFormats/Tmr-Hiro/ImageGRD.cs |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/ArcFormats/Tmr-Hiro/ImageGRD.cs b/ArcFormats/Tmr-Hiro/ImageGRD.cs index 61ec3a87..2e36581b 100644 --- a/ArcFormats/Tmr-Hiro/ImageGRD.cs +++ b/ArcFormats/Tmr-Hiro/ImageGRD.cs @@ -193,7 +193,7 @@ namespace GameRes.Formats.TmrHiro for (int i = 0; i < count; ++i) m_channel[dst++] = v; } - else + else if (count > 0) { input.Read (m_channel, dst, count); src += count;